It's a little odd that you seem sold on Colt, or at the least you are very optimistic about him. Yet your faith in Collins is limited. We've at least seen what Collins can do. We don't even know if CB will make the team.
age has A LOT to do with it. If it takes Collins two years to grasp the offense, he'll be 38. (he'll be 37 in November, and for him to take a full year to grasp Zorn's offense is not an unreasonable thought) I still find it a tad bit odd that everyone is so high on Collins when he played well in only exactly 3 games. I can appreciate how he ended the season for us, but I am not diluted into the thought that he will be valuable without his mentor Saunders. He has inferior skills which is why he is a journeyman. He has only started in 20 games (13 in one season with buffalo in 97) in his entire career.
So while I understand your skepticism about a rookie, I'd still take that rookie over a guy that is extremely close to retirement and hasn't done anything in his career. Brennan can learn a lot from Collins, hopefully Collins high football IQ qill rub off.
